Bonnie Las Vegas

Bonnie Bonnie is a white-faced capuchin monkey that arrived at Jungle Friends with her best friend Spunky, another white-faced capuchin, on March 29, 2005 when she was 9 years old. Bonnie and Spunky were 'pet' monkeys and ended up at Jungle Friends when they escaped their cage and terrorized the housekeeper. A law suite and $40,000 later, the monkeys came to live at Jungle Friends. White-faced capuchins seem to be even more territorial and aggressive than other monkey species.

Bonnie Bonnie has a very sweet disposition and is devoted to her companion Spunky. Bonnie and Spunky spend most of their days playing in their spacious habitat. They love to play in the trees, swing from the ropes and chase each other around, hiding from one another in the lush foliage. Bonnie loves to forage through the earth and find yummy tidbits in the ground. They also spend a lot of time grooming each other, they are a lovely couple.
